Globe Telecom and Smart Communications, two of the biggest telcos in the Philippines, as well as the new player, Dito Telecommunity, has signed a deal to implement the new Mobile Number Portability Act.

Under the Republic Act 11202 or the Mobile Number Portability Act, Filipinos can now keep their phone numbers forever. This means that you can now use the same number even if you switch between the three networks, or go from being a postpaid to a prepaid subscriber and vice versa.

The joint venture between the three Filipino telcos was signed together with the Syniverse. The American company focuses on the technology used by telecommunications for handling phone numbers. They will provide the infrastructure required for this project to happen.

All three companies aim to complete the integration in 18 months. In theory, this timeline is impressive. As per Globe, markets who have implemented this permanent number scheme took them about 24 to 27 months.

Customers will get this change for free. This is why Globe, Smart, and Dito will equally share all of the costs that will incur in purchasing the required hardware and software for this project.
